Puzzle within the Puzzle -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“Six shadows, six lights, and between them the Name.
Those who would know it must read with both eye and soul;
for truth walks clothed in metaphor.”
Puzzle 1 -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“In the age before numbers, I was the prophet of chance.
My altar was oak, my temple— flat and broad.
I wear many faces of equal devotion,
each an eye that beholds another.
When cast upon the world, I reveal no future,
yet the destiny of soldiers rests upon my symmetry.
The faithful who seek balance shall count my gaze
and find the measure of uncertainty.”
Puzzle 2 -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“When labors pause between footsteps,
I am born but a sliver of time,
too small to remember, too long to forget.
Thrice a number I am, yet less than three score,
and then the bell resumes its sermon, signaling the end.
I dwell where patience meets anticipation,
a silver space between the face's twin hearts.”
Puzzle 3 -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“I dwell in darkness before a fall,
and do not cease my weaving.
The world trembles on gossamer strands—
north, south, east, west, and the four between.
My throne is geometry incarnate;
my crown, the trembling dew.
When one thread breaks, the pattern fails.
My number the anchors that hold me aloft.”
Puzzle 4 -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“Two kings whisper in the dark,
a queen watches, and the fool listens.
Beyond me lies ruin, before me, fear.
Those who seek excess fall to shadow;
those who stop at the gate of my number
ascend the gambler’s heaven.
In my number, fortune balances upon a blade.”
Puzzle 5 -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“I am the wheel that turns but never moves.
The lion guards my first gate,
the fish my last.
My number the sentinels that mark my passing,
each an allotment of time according to it's measure, each a house of heaven.
I close upon myself, and dawn envelops dusk without leaving my domain.”
Puzzle 6 -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“I am the beginning that devours its end.
I was here when the first die was cast,
and I shall mirror its number at the dusk of time.
My secret is repetition,
my law, return.
The first shall be the last,
and the circle shall seal itself in grace.”
Clue the Puzzle within the 6 Puzzles - Answer in Spoiler Below-->
“The word of balance is hidden behind the numbers.
Turn the letters of the faithful toward the dawn, equal to the measure of a truth told to Kvothe,
and mark their order as the scholars do.”

The Final Answer
6, 15, 8, 21, 12, 6 = FOHULF when you count from A->Z:
6 → F
15 → O
8 → H
21 → U
12 → L
6 → F
Adjusted to minus three; 3, 12, 5, 18, 9, 3 = CLERIC when you count from A -> Z:
3 → C
12 → L
5 → E
18 → R
9 → I
3 → C
So the final answer was: "CLERIC"
